Executive Secretary (Fluent in Japanese)

Silenus (Hong Kong) Limited
Apply Now

Our client, a financial technology company which introduces smart and personalized financial products, achieving a flexible and reliable technology-driven integrated platform for the public.  It also focuses on inclusive finance and wealth management businesses. It is now looking for a high-caliber candidate to join them.

 

Responsibilities:

  • Administration, office and personal support for the director
  • Be responsible for handling meeting with Japanese partners & clients
  • Communicate with Japanese suppliers about the requirements, and follow up on the project progress 
  • Handles director's personal business
  • Handle company's letters& handle all kinds of documents properly, such as contract, industrial and commercial registration, change and annual inspection) 
  • Be responsible for planning, preparing and executing the meeting organization with Japanese partners or clients, and sort out the meeting minutes within the prescribed time
  • Follow up on the reservation of Japanese hotels and other materials purchasing matters flexibly according to the Director requirements
  • Communicate effectively with Japanese suppliers about the requirements, and follow up on the project progress and solve possible problems in a timely manner
  • Team admin/ EA work assigned by senior manager 

Requirements:

  • School Certificate
  • Fluent in Japanese
  • At least 3-5years of PA/EA experience
  • At least 2 years of working experience as a personal secretary, be familiar with meeting organization, document management, business travel reservation and purchasing processes, etc.
  • Be familiar with the business culture and etiquette in Japan, be able to handle the document work related to Japan, and those with working experience in Japan are preferred
  • Be careful and conscientious, and have a strong control ability over the work process and details
  • Have a strong sense of responsibility and organizational coordination ability, be able to take the initiative to solve problems and complete the work tasks on time
  • Have good communication skills and flexibility, be able to handle all kinds of affairs effectively and be able to maintain efficient work in a fast-paced environment
  • Required to travel probably once a year
